2 minutes ago, Morrissey said:

Mims situation is such a head scratcher. When he was on the field for Jets he was clearly a threat the defense had to account for. I simply don't get why he's not getting more reps with 1s.

It is a head scratcher, but I think the addition of Davis (who is a similar player in the Lafleur system) and the emergence of Moore kind of gets in the way of Mims running with the 1s on a consistent basis. 

It's a long way before the season starts and even after the season starts there is time for players to emerge (better reps in practice/injuries).

56 minutes ago, Joe W. Namath said:

im not sure why this is surprising.  Fant is going to be our RT this year.  Moses was signed for depth as you can tell by his salary.  Fant is much more athletic then moses and is a much better fit in this system then moses.  Fant would have to outright tank in camp for Moses to get that job.

Also, Fant does not play Guard and never has.. so everyone calling for him to be moved to guard...  it's not happening.
